How to Scan Food Labels for Allergens: Best Apps (2026 Guide)
If you or someone in your home lives with food allergies, grocery shopping can feel like reading legal text at 2x speed while under pressure. Labels are dense, ingredient names are inconsistent, and manufacturers change formulas more often than most people realize. The good news: food-label scanning apps can remove a lot of friction — if you know how to use them correctly.
In this guide, you’ll learn the practical workflow allergy families use to scan labels safely, what these apps do well (and where they can fail), and which apps are best depending on your needs.
Why food allergy label scanning matters in 2026
The allergy use case is not just “convenience.” It’s risk management. Most countries require labeling of major allergens, but real-world shopping is messy: shared manufacturing lines, vague terms like “natural flavors,” imported products with inconsistent translations, and ingredient updates that are not obvious from memory.
Recent discussions in food/allergy communities (including Reddit threads around scanner apps and ingredient parsing) repeat the same pain points: people want speed, confidence, and fewer false alarms. Scanner apps help, but only when used with a safety-first process.
Bottom line: Apps are excellent assistants, not medical devices. Always confirm with the package label and your clinician’s advice for severe allergies.
How allergy scanner apps actually work
Most food scanner apps follow a similar flow:
- Barcode lookup: The app identifies the product from a database.
- Ingredient parsing: It scans known ingredients and flags potential allergens.
- Preference profile: You configure allergens to watch (e.g., peanut, milk, egg, sesame).
- Risk output: The app shows “safe / caution / avoid” style guidance.
The strongest apps combine barcode data with OCR (camera text reading) so they still help when products are new, imported, or not yet fully indexed.
What to set up before your first scan
Most mistakes happen during setup, not scanning. Do this once and your results get much better:
- Create separate profiles per person (child with peanut + tree nut allergy, parent with lactose intolerance, etc.).
- Enable “may contain” warnings if your allergist recommends strict avoidance.
- Turn on synonym detection (e.g., casein/whey for milk, albumin for egg).
- Set severity thresholds if available (strict, balanced, informational).
- Keep manual verification mandatory for every first-time purchase.
Pro tip: Save your frequently bought products as a “trusted list,” but re-check labels monthly. Brands reformulate quietly.
Best apps for scanning food labels for allergens
1) FoodCheckr — best for simple yes/no ingredient checks

FoodCheckr is designed for fast scanning and straightforward feedback. If your priority is quickly identifying concerning ingredients while shopping, this style of app can reduce decision fatigue. It’s especially helpful for shoppers who want minimal UI overhead and clear ingredient-level alerts.
Good for: fast grocery trips, first-pass screening, and households that want clear “check this ingredient list now” prompts.
Watch out for: Like all barcode-first systems, unknown products may need manual ingredient review.
2) Yuka — best for broad product discovery + nutrition context

Yuka is popular for quickly comparing packaged products. While it is often used for nutrition and additive awareness, many shoppers also use it as a first step when triaging products for potential concerns.
Good for: comparing alternatives in the same category (e.g., cereals, snack bars, sauces).
Watch out for: A “good score” is not the same as “allergy safe.” Allergy filtering still requires a dedicated profile and label confirmation.
3) Spoonful — best for family-specific dietary/allergy preference profiles

Spoonful is often chosen by families managing multiple restrictions at once. It’s useful when one household has overlapping needs (e.g., peanut allergy + dairy-free + sesame avoidance).
Good for: multi-person profile management and routine repeat shopping.
Watch out for: Always double-check “contains/may contain” statements directly on pack, especially for severe IgE-mediated allergies.
The 7-step “safe scan” method (what actually works in stores)
- Scan barcode first. Get quick product context and flags.
- Open full ingredient list in app. Don’t rely on color badges alone.
- Read physical label yourself. Look for “contains” and “may contain” statements.
- Check manufacturer/distributor changes. Imported variants can differ.
- Verify serving variants. “Family size” and “protein version” can have different ingredients.
- Save a photo of label for first purchase. Useful if reactions happen later.
- Rescan every repurchase cycle. Especially every 4–8 weeks.
Common ingredient names people miss
Scanner apps are helpful here because they can map synonyms, but you should still know the high-risk terms:
- Milk: casein, whey, lactalbumin, ghee (in some contexts), milk solids.
- Egg: albumin, ovalbumin, lysozyme (context-dependent).
- Soy: soy protein isolate, textured vegetable protein (TVP), edamame derivatives.
- Wheat/gluten context: durum, semolina, farina, malt (barley origin concerns).
- Sesame: tahini, benne, gingelly, sesame oil (depending on allergy plan).
- Tree nuts/peanuts: cold-pressed oils, nut butters, praline pastes, marzipan.
What Reddit users keep highlighting about scanner apps
Across community discussions, three themes show up repeatedly:
- Speed matters. People want a result in seconds while standing in the aisle.
- False confidence is dangerous. Users appreciate clear reminders to verify labels manually.
- Coverage gaps are real. New products and regional variants are where apps struggle most.
That user feedback aligns with what we see in practice: scanner apps are strongest when treated as an early-warning layer, not final authority.
How to choose the right app for your situation
Choose FoodCheckr if you want fast scanning and simple ingredient-focused checks.
Choose Yuka if you want broader product comparison plus nutrition context.
Choose Spoonful if you need household-level profile management with multiple restrictions.
If your allergy risk is high (history of severe reactions), prioritize apps that make it easy to inspect raw ingredient text and save product-level notes for your family.
Important limitations (read this before trusting any app)
- Databases can be outdated or incomplete.
- Manufacturers can reformulate without obvious front-label changes.
- Cross-contact warnings are not always standardized globally.
- OCR can fail on wrinkled, multilingual, or low-contrast labels.
- Restaurant and deli items may not have complete packaged-label data.
Safety rule: If there is any uncertainty, do not buy. For medically significant allergies, follow your allergist’s plan and carry prescribed emergency medication.
Best practices for parents and caregivers
If you’re shopping for kids with allergies, build a simple household protocol:
- One shared app profile per child.
- A “green list” of safe staples and backup alternatives.
- A monthly re-scan day for all repeat products.
- A quick note system for reactions or suspicious products.
- School/snack prep checklist using only recently verified items.
This turns scanning from random anxiety into a repeatable system that actually lowers risk.
FAQ: quick answers shoppers ask most
Can I trust a green check mark in an app?
Treat it as a helpful signal, not a guarantee. Green can mean “no known conflict in current database,” not “clinically safe in every context.” Always verify the package label.
Do scanner apps work for uncommon allergens?
Some do better than others. Common allergens are usually better supported; uncommon allergens often need custom keyword filters and stricter manual checks. If your trigger is uncommon, choose an app that allows free-form ingredient watchlists.
What about products without barcodes or from local markets?
This is where OCR text scanning and manual label reading become essential. Barcode-only workflows are weaker for bakery counters, deli products, and loose bulk foods.
How often should I re-scan a product I buy every week?
A practical cadence is every purchase for high-risk allergies, and at minimum once every few weeks for lower-risk situations. Reformulations happen quietly, and packaging updates can lag.
Should I use one app or multiple?
Many careful shoppers use one primary app plus occasional cross-checks in a second app for unfamiliar products. The goal is not app-hopping; it’s reducing blind spots when stakes are high.
A simple 10-minute grocery workflow
If all this sounds like too much during a busy week, use this lightweight routine:
- Before leaving home, open your allergy profile and recent safe list.
- In store, scan only new products first.
- For any caution result, read the package “contains/may contain” block immediately.
- If still uncertain, put it back and choose a known-safe alternative.
- At checkout, save notes for products you plan to buy again.
That routine takes minutes, not hours, and dramatically lowers decision fatigue.
Final verdict
The best app to scan food labels for allergens is the one that helps you be consistently careful. In real life, that means fast barcode scanning, strong ingredient parsing, and reminders to verify every label manually.
For most shoppers, a practical setup is: use a scanner app for speed, then confirm the physical ingredient label before purchase. That two-step approach is what keeps families safer — and less stressed — over time.
If you want a quick place to start, test two apps on your next grocery run, scan the same 15 products, and see which one gives clearer ingredient-level explanations for your actual allergy profile.
Medical disclaimer: This article is informational and not medical advice. For diagnosis, treatment, and severe allergy action plans, consult a licensed clinician/allergist.